概要
在现代终端开发环境中,个性化配置与视觉一致性是提升工作效率的重要因素。Python pywal作为一款强大的色彩主题生成工具,能够基于图片自动生成协调一致的终端配色方案,为用户提供沉浸式且美观的工作环境。pywal的核心优势在于其智能色彩分析算法,它能够从任意图像中提取主色调与辅助色,并自动配置到终端、编辑器、壁纸等多个应用中,确保整个工作空间视觉风格的统一性。
安装
1. 安装方法
pywal可以通过pip包管理器进行安装:
pip install pywal
对于基于Arch的系统,也可以通过AUR安装:
yay -S pywal
2. 验证安装
安装完成后,通过以下命令验证pywal是否正确安装:
wal --version
若能输出版本信息,则安装成功。首次使用前,建议更新pywal的缓存:
wal --preview path/to/your/image.jpg
特性
-
智能色彩提取:基于图片生成16色终端方案与主色调
-
多应用支持:自动配置终端、vim、tmux、alacritty等应用
-
实时预览:无需保存即可预览色彩方案效果
-
色彩渐变:生成平滑的渐变色背景
-
缓存系统